The content describes the InventoryTargetingError, an error related to associating line items with targeting expressions.
-
This error is part of the TargetingPresetService and inherits from the ApiError.
-
The InventoryTargetingError includes a reason field which provides specific error codes related to inventory targeting issues.
-
Potential reasons for this error include requiring at least one placement or inventory unit, or attempting to target and exclude the same inventory unit simultaneously.
-
Other reasons involve conflicts with targeting or excluding ancestor or descendant inventory units, and issues with self-only inventory units.

The OGNL field path to identify cause of error. |
|
A parsed copy of the field path. For example, the field path "operations[1].operand" corresponds to this list: {FieldPathElement(field = "operations", index = 1), FieldPathElement(field = "operand", index = null)}. |
|
The data that caused the error. |
|
A simple string representation of the error and reason. |
